What is a Motor Starter?
A motor starter is an electrical device used to safely start, stop, and protect electric motors. It typically combines switching (contactor) and protection (overload relay) functions into one system.
Whether it’s a simple 3 phase contactor setup or an advanced soft starter motor, the goal remains the same: Ensure smooth motor operation while minimizing electrical and mechanical stress.

Types of Motor Starters
1. Direct-On-Line (DOL) Starters
The most basic and widely used starter, especially for small motors.
Simple and cost-effective
Suitable for low-power applications

However, DOL starters draw high starting current, which may not be ideal for larger systems.
2. Star-Delta Starters
Designed to reduce starting current by initially connecting the motor in a star configuration and then switching to delta.
Lower starting current compared to DOL
Suitable for medium-sized motors

3. Soft Starters
A modern solution that gradually increases voltage during motor startup.
Smooth acceleration
Reduced mechanical stress
Lower energy spikes

Key Components of Modern Motor Starters
A complete motor starter system includes:
Contactor: Controls power supply to the motor
Overload Relay: Protects against overheating and overcurrent
Control Circuit: Enables automation and remote operation
Protection Devices: Safeguards against faults like short circuits and phase failure
Together, these elements ensure safe and efficient motor operation.

Choosing the Right Motor Starter
Selecting the appropriate motor starter is essential for ensuring efficient performance, safety, and long-term reliability. The choice should be based on the following key factors:
Motor Capacity (HP/kW): Determines the type and rating of the starter required
Application Type: Light-duty or heavy-duty operations influence starter selection
Starting Frequency: Frequent starts may require advanced solutions like soft starters
Budget & Efficiency Requirements: Balance between cost, energy savings, and performance
Recommended Selection Guide
DOL Starters: Ideal for small motors and simple applications where high starting current is manageable
Star-Delta Starters: Suitable for medium-sized motors requiring reduced starting current and improved efficiency
Soft Starters: Best for applications demanding smooth acceleration, reduced mechanical stress, and longer motor life
